marino; acqua dolce; salmastro pelagic-neritic; anadromo (Ref. 138280); distribuzione batimetrica 0 - 50 m (Ref. 188). Tropical; 41°N - 6°N, 98°E - 128°E (Ref. 188)
Northwest Pacific: China, apparently south to Viet Nam (Philippine records of Fowler appear doubtful). Eastern Indian Ocean: Specimens were recorded from Phuket Island, Thailand (Andaman Sea).

Spine dorsali (totale) : 0; Spine anali: 0; Raggi anali molli: 22 - 28. Body moderately deep; belly with 16 to 19 (usually 18) + 9 to 12 (usually 10 or 11) total 27 to 31 (usually 29 or 30) scutes; pre-dorsal scutes present, 17 to 26 (usually 20 to 25). gill rakers of first arch at least 3/4 length of gill filaments. Vertebrae 43 to 46 (usually 44 or 45). A dark spot behind gill opening, followed by further spots on flank.
Body shape (shape guide): fusiform / normal; Cross section: compressed.
Found in coastal waters and in rivers, presumably tolerating brackish water, if not fully fresh condition. More data needed.
